1994 Strathclyde Regional Council election

The 1994 Strathclyde Regional Council election for the Strathclyde Regional Council was held on Thursday 5 May 1994, alongside regional elections across Scotland. All 104 of the councils seats were up for election, up from 103 at the last election due to a boundary review being undertaken.

Aggregate results

Strathclyde Regional Council election, 1994[1]
Party Seats Gains Losses Net gain/loss Seats % Votes % Votes +/−
  Labour 86 4 82.7 51.5 398,886 0.7
  SNP 7 6 6.7 26.3 203,907 5.1
  Liberal Democrats 6 2 5.8 8.0 62,294 2.1
  Conservative 3 2 2.9 10.7 83,062 5.6
  Independent 2 1 1.9 1.8 13,814 0.2
  Scottish Militant Labour 0 0 0 0.0 0.0 9,277 New
  Green 0 0 0 0.0 0.3 2,374 1.7
  Independent Labour 0 0 0 0.0 0.0 336 0.2
  People Pension Power 0 0 0 0.0 0.0 313 New
  Monster Raving Loony 0 0 0 0.0 0.0 185 New
  Communist 0 0 0 0.0 0.0 92 New
